traveling with an 18 month old?

I am traveling to NYC this June my little girl will be 17 months. I did not purchase her a seat she is considered a Lap baby which I think is okay. But I have been reading some articles that makes me feel like I should purchase her a seat and get the FAA approved child straps. I really believe she will be fine in my lap. Also we don’t plan on renting a car in the NYC so we will be taking public transpiration which means I will not have a car seat. Is this okay? Can you tell that I have never traveled with a child HELP.

How long is the flight? If it’s longer than an hour or two, I’d pay for a seat, and bring her car seat on the plane and install it. Plus, you get to board first to install the seat. I’d maybe have Dad install the seat first and have you and your child be the last two on board the flight so she’s got the most time off the plane as possible.

You don’t need to pay for the FAA approved straps. Most child car seats are FAA approved. There is a good chance yours is. If you take a cab at all, you’ll probably want to have your car seat along, as it’s safest to have one–yeah it’s a pain to install, but it’s safer if you get in an accident. Make sure to bring a lightweight stroller–not a monstrous Graco/Evenflo model. Something like a Maclaren or an umbrella stroller that folds easily and doesn’t take up a ton of space. They can check it at the gate so you can have it at the airport.

Bring plenty of snacks and a few new toys for her to enjoy on the flight.
